Output 69e3637d88d86447f60b0421827212b7e9b5e5ec076becea4e54bfc2c973379b:1

value
18931409
script pubkey
OP_0 OP_PUSHBYTES_20 facf1f6f7034aaa069fa608fa0a5262bc095bae8
address
ltc1qlt837mmsxj42q606vz86pffx90qftwhg5n0hvj
transaction
69e3637d88d86447f60b0421827212b7e9b5e5ec076becea4e54bfc2c973379b
spent
true